Output 03f22aa3d544e07d2fba58e619f58d331bb99858b51fdf06b45dee82d351916e:3

value
696635547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84919a36d6952cc1e3b9888fb2fe3d7ea57c914a OP_EQUAL
address
3DmyYVobZ6ZaJ7pdNGRqkTgUxsRpr1gqJr
transaction
03f22aa3d544e07d2fba58e619f58d331bb99858b51fdf06b45dee82d351916e
spent
true